阅读程序,分析下列程序段完成什么功能?……CALL INPUTMOV DL,ALCALL INPUTADD DL,ALAAA ;加法的ASCII码调整指令……INPUT PROCREPEAT:MOV AH,01H ;DOS系统功能调用,键盘输入单字符并回显INT 21HCMP AL,‘0’JB RE

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/11 22:05:42
阅读程序,分析下列程序段完成什么功能?……CALL INPUTMOV DL,ALCALL INPUTADD DL,ALAAA ;加法的ASCII码调整指令……INPUT PROCREPEAT:MOV AH,01H ;DOS系统功能调用,键盘输入单字符并回显INT 21HCMP AL,‘0’JB RE

阅读程序,分析下列程序段完成什么功能?……CALL INPUTMOV DL,ALCALL INPUTADD DL,ALAAA ;加法的ASCII码调整指令……INPUT PROCREPEAT:MOV AH,01H ;DOS系统功能调用,键盘输入单字符并回显INT 21HCMP AL,‘0’JB RE
阅读程序,分析下列程序段完成什么功能?
……
CALL INPUT
MOV DL,AL
CALL INPUT
ADD DL,AL
AAA ;加法的ASCII码调整指令
……
INPUT PROC
REPEAT:MOV AH,01H ;DOS系统功能调用,键盘输入单字符并回显
INT 21H
CMP AL,‘0’
JB REPEAT
CMP AL,‘9’
JA REPEAT
RET
INPUT ENDP

阅读程序,分析下列程序段完成什么功能?……CALL INPUTMOV DL,ALCALL INPUTADD DL,ALAAA ;加法的ASCII码调整指令……INPUT PROCREPEAT:MOV AH,01H ;DOS系统功能调用,键盘输入单字符并回显INT 21HCMP AL,‘0’JB RE
输入两个0到9的数字,求和,至于AAA用在这里不太明白,它将AL的低位调整了.